Forever chemicals, also known as PFAS (per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ances), are a group of synthetic chemicals used in numerous everyday products, from non-stick cookware to water-resistant clothing and food packaging. These substances have earned their nickname because they don't break down naturally in the environment, persisting indefinitely in soil, water, and even human bodies. Research has linked exposure to PFAS with serious health issues, including cancer, liver damage, decreased fertility, and weakened immune system responses. Their extreme durability makes them particularly concerning as they accumulate in the environment and food chain, leading to increasing levels of exposure for both humans and wildlife over time.

What is PFA-Certified?

When we say our packaging is PFA certified, we’re referring to certification that our products are free from per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S)—a group of synthetic chemicals commonly used in food packaging to resist grease, oil, and moisture. While effective, these substances have raised serious health and environmental concerns and are now being phased out or banned in many states. PFAS chemicals don’t break down easily, which means they can accumulate in our bodies and the environment over time. They've been linked to a range of health risks and can also contaminate soil and water when packaging is discarded. Choosing PFAS-free packaging is a safer choice for your customers, your business, and the planet.
